Orem South may be the city’s smallest neighborhood, but its central position makes a prime location for homebuyers who want to live in a quiet area and still be within arm’s length of Orem’s largest assets. “Families with a lot of kids like living in Orem South,” says Emerie Brooks, Listing Manager at Summit Realty Inc. “It’s pretty quiet and they have a lot of space, but they’re still close to a lot of the bigger parks and major shopping areas.”
Most houses in Orem date back to the 1900s, and many new homes with acreage sit at the foothills of Mt. Timpanogos. However, South Orem is where you’ll find large custom builds and acreage immersed in the community. Up to seven bedrooms and five bathrooms are spread out between 3,300 and 5,000 square feet. With a quarter-acre of land, your front yard is a blank canvas to show off creative landscape designs; this is a top priority for Orem residents. Stone veneer is a popular style on the front of these homes, and three-car garages and wide cement driveways will store all your vehicles. Homebuyers with a budget between $800,000 and $1.5 million can purchase one of these properties with a view of Cascade Mountain. 20th century homes range between 1,000 and 2,500 square feet and commonly include four beds and three bathrooms. Though your home is smaller, a spacious yard is still standard and two-car garages are a frequent find.
Schools are less than two miles away from your front door. Orem Elementary and Mountain View High Schools both received A ratings from Niche and are up north in Orem Park. Drive south and you’ll find Westmore Elementary and Lakeridge Jr. High in Westmore; these two each received B ratings. Parents can count on quick commutes; back out of your driveway and pull into any of these school parking lots within five minutes.
Concrete sidewalks are great for evening walks in your neighborhood. Orem South also experiences little to no through-traffic, so your kids can safely ride their bikes down the street. You will need to drive to parks, but good news: Orem’s most popular park is right on the other side of State Street. Residents come from every crevasse of the city to spend the day at Scera Park. Dive, slide, swim laps or just relax in one of two pools; a splash pad adds to the fun for small children and dozens of tables with umbrellas are first come first serve. Scera is the only park in Orem with two playgrounds, a nine-hole disc golf course and outdoor amphitheater.
Your neighborhood is surrounded by all the shopping Orem offers; a convenience not everyone in the city has. Drive one mile south and arrive at University Place in Hillcrest. More than 150 stores and dozens of restaurants are right at your fingertips inside Orem’s shopping mall. This is also where you’ll find Costco and Trader Joe’s. Drive along University Parkway and find several big box retailers and chain restaurants. Head one mile north and arrive at Smith’s Grocery, Target and the Orem Library. if you’re in the mood to try something new, check out Rhyno’s Axe Throwing and Archery on State Street. Kids must be at least 10 years old to participate, and additional items like ninja stars are available to chuck at the target.
Residents in Orem South like their quiet suburban vibe: a peaceful neighborhood with main attractions at their fingertips in every direction.

On average, homes in Orem South, Orem sell after 56 days on the market compared to the national average of 47 days. The average sale price for homes in Orem South, Orem over the last 12 months is $528,604, up 2% from the average home sale price over the previous 12 months.
